Skip to content

WIP: Dummy PR to check maint-25.0.0 status#50329

Open
raulcd wants to merge 5 commits into
mainfrom
maint-25.0.0
Open

WIP: Dummy PR to check maint-25.0.0 status#50329
raulcd wants to merge 5 commits into
mainfrom
maint-25.0.0

Conversation

@raulcd

@raulcd raulcd commented Jul 2, 2026

Copy link
Copy Markdown
Member

Caution

Do not merge this PR.

This PR is being used to test the status of the 25.0.0 release branch on CI and should not be merged.

…OS CRAN and wasm builds (#50297)

### Rationale for this change

R build failures due CRAN toolchain

### What changes are included in this PR?

Use version of functions available on CRAN toolchain

### Are these changes tested?

By existing CI jobs, and additional unit tests.

### Are there any user-facing changes?

No
* GitHub Issue: #50295

Lead-authored-by: Nic Crane <thisisnic@gmail.com>
Co-authored-by: Antoine Pitrou <antoine@python.org>
Signed-off-by: Nic Crane <thisisnic@gmail.com>
Copilot AI review requested due to automatic review settings July 2, 2026 07:19
@raulcd raulcd requested a review from pitrou as a code owner July 2, 2026 07:19
@github-actions

This comment was marked as off-topic.

This comment was marked as off-topic.

@raulcd raulcd added CI: Extra: C++ Run extra C++ CI CI: Extra: Package: Linux Run extra Linux Packages CI CI: Extra: R Run extra R CI labels Jul 2, 2026
@raulcd

raulcd commented Jul 2, 2026

Copy link
Copy Markdown
Member Author

@github-actions crossbow submit --group packaging

@github-actions

This comment was marked as outdated.

kou and others added 2 commits July 2, 2026 11:53
…#50328)

### Rationale for this change

We need `libpng-dev` for the png R package.

### What changes are included in this PR?

Install `libpng-dev`.

### Are these changes tested?

Yes.

### Are there any user-facing changes?

No.
* GitHub Issue: #50318

Authored-by: Sutou Kouhei <kou@clear-code.com>
Signed-off-by: Raúl Cumplido <raulcumplido@gmail.com>
…erGetRunDecode (#50332)

### Rationale for this change
Fix compiler error.

### What changes are included in this PR?
Missing typename keyword.

### Are these changes tested?
In CI.

### Are there any user-facing changes?
No.

* GitHub Issue: #50330

Authored-by: AntoinePrv <AntoinePrv@users.noreply.github.com>
Signed-off-by: Raúl Cumplido <raulcumplido@gmail.com>
@raulcd

raulcd commented Jul 2, 2026

Copy link
Copy Markdown
Member Author

@github-actions crossbow submit --group packaging

@raulcd

raulcd commented Jul 2, 2026

Copy link
Copy Markdown
Member Author

@github-actions crossbow submit -g verify-rc-source

@github-actions

github-actions Bot commented Jul 2, 2026

Copy link
Copy Markdown

Revision: f83c8ca

Submitted crossbow builds: ursacomputing/crossbow @ actions-bcc61efff8

Task Status
matlab GitHub Actions
python-sdist GitHub Actions
r-binary-packages GitHub Actions
test-debian-13-docs GitHub Actions
wheel-macos-monterey-cp310-cp310-amd64 GitHub Actions
wheel-macos-monterey-cp310-cp310-arm64 GitHub Actions
wheel-macos-monterey-cp311-cp311-amd64 GitHub Actions
wheel-macos-monterey-cp311-cp311-arm64 GitHub Actions
wheel-macos-monterey-cp312-cp312-amd64 GitHub Actions
wheel-macos-monterey-cp312-cp312-arm64 GitHub Actions
wheel-macos-monterey-cp313-cp313-amd64 GitHub Actions
wheel-macos-monterey-cp313-cp313-arm64 GitHub Actions
wheel-macos-monterey-cp314-cp314-amd64 GitHub Actions
wheel-macos-monterey-cp314-cp314-arm64 GitHub Actions
wheel-macos-monterey-cp314-cp314t-amd64 GitHub Actions
wheel-macos-monterey-cp314-cp314t-arm64 GitHub Actions
wheel-manylinux-2-28-cp310-cp310-amd64 GitHub Actions
wheel-manylinux-2-28-cp310-cp310-arm64 GitHub Actions
wheel-manylinux-2-28-cp311-cp311-amd64 GitHub Actions
wheel-manylinux-2-28-cp311-cp311-arm64 GitHub Actions
wheel-manylinux-2-28-cp312-cp312-amd64 GitHub Actions
wheel-manylinux-2-28-cp312-cp312-arm64 GitHub Actions
wheel-manylinux-2-28-cp313-cp313-amd64 GitHub Actions
wheel-manylinux-2-28-cp313-cp313-arm64 GitHub Actions
wheel-manylinux-2-28-cp314-cp314-amd64 GitHub Actions
wheel-manylinux-2-28-cp314-cp314-arm64 GitHub Actions
wheel-manylinux-2-28-cp314-cp314t-amd64 GitHub Actions
wheel-manylinux-2-28-cp314-cp314t-arm64 GitHub Actions
wheel-musllinux-1-2-cp310-cp310-amd64 GitHub Actions
wheel-musllinux-1-2-cp310-cp310-arm64 GitHub Actions
wheel-musllinux-1-2-cp311-cp311-amd64 GitHub Actions
wheel-musllinux-1-2-cp311-cp311-arm64 GitHub Actions
wheel-musllinux-1-2-cp312-cp312-amd64 GitHub Actions
wheel-musllinux-1-2-cp312-cp312-arm64 GitHub Actions
wheel-musllinux-1-2-cp313-cp313-amd64 GitHub Actions
wheel-musllinux-1-2-cp313-cp313-arm64 GitHub Actions
wheel-musllinux-1-2-cp314-cp314-amd64 GitHub Actions
wheel-musllinux-1-2-cp314-cp314-arm64 GitHub Actions
wheel-musllinux-1-2-cp314-cp314t-amd64 GitHub Actions
wheel-musllinux-1-2-cp314-cp314t-arm64 GitHub Actions
wheel-windows-cp310-cp310-amd64 GitHub Actions
wheel-windows-cp311-cp311-amd64 GitHub Actions
wheel-windows-cp312-cp312-amd64 GitHub Actions
wheel-windows-cp313-cp313-amd64 GitHub Actions
wheel-windows-cp314-cp314-amd64 GitHub Actions
wheel-windows-cp314-cp314t-amd64 GitHub Actions

@github-actions

github-actions Bot commented Jul 2, 2026

Copy link
Copy Markdown

Revision: f83c8ca

Submitted crossbow builds: ursacomputing/crossbow @ actions-60d29450e4

Task Status
verify-rc-source-cpp-linux-almalinux-10-amd64 GitHub Actions
verify-rc-source-cpp-linux-conda-latest-amd64 GitHub Actions
verify-rc-source-cpp-linux-ubuntu-22.04-amd64 GitHub Actions
verify-rc-source-cpp-linux-ubuntu-24.04-amd64 GitHub Actions
verify-rc-source-cpp-macos-amd64 GitHub Actions
verify-rc-source-cpp-macos-arm64 GitHub Actions
verify-rc-source-cpp-macos-conda-amd64 GitHub Actions
verify-rc-source-integration-linux-almalinux-10-amd64 GitHub Actions
verify-rc-source-integration-linux-conda-latest-amd64 GitHub Actions
verify-rc-source-integration-linux-ubuntu-22.04-amd64 GitHub Actions
verify-rc-source-integration-linux-ubuntu-24.04-amd64 GitHub Actions
verify-rc-source-integration-macos-amd64 GitHub Actions
verify-rc-source-integration-macos-arm64 GitHub Actions
verify-rc-source-integration-macos-conda-amd64 GitHub Actions
verify-rc-source-python-linux-almalinux-10-amd64 GitHub Actions
verify-rc-source-python-linux-conda-latest-amd64 GitHub Actions
verify-rc-source-python-linux-ubuntu-22.04-amd64 GitHub Actions
verify-rc-source-python-linux-ubuntu-24.04-amd64 GitHub Actions
verify-rc-source-python-macos-amd64 GitHub Actions
verify-rc-source-python-macos-arm64 GitHub Actions
verify-rc-source-python-macos-conda-amd64 GitHub Actions
verify-rc-source-ruby-linux-almalinux-10-amd64 GitHub Actions
verify-rc-source-ruby-linux-conda-latest-amd64 GitHub Actions
verify-rc-source-ruby-linux-ubuntu-22.04-amd64 GitHub Actions
verify-rc-source-ruby-linux-ubuntu-24.04-amd64 GitHub Actions
verify-rc-source-ruby-macos-amd64 GitHub Actions
verify-rc-source-ruby-macos-arm64 GitHub Actions
verify-rc-source-windows GitHub Actions

raulcd added 2 commits July 3, 2026 09:46
…further steps and add tag to set_enabled (#50340)

### Rationale for this change

Currently when check-labels is not a pull_request even the following steps are cancelled. Also we don't enable tags execution which is required for releases.

### What changes are included in this PR?

Run check-labels for the specified events and enable jobs for tags.

### Are these changes tested?

I've tested on my fork by pushing to main and creating tags, more details on the comment on the PR.

### Are there any user-facing changes?

No

* GitHub Issue: #50293

Authored-by: Raúl Cumplido <raulcumplido@gmail.com>
Signed-off-by: Sutou Kouhei <kou@clear-code.com>
…se scripts (#50337)

### Rationale for this change

The source verification and binary verification scripts comment to the Verification PR were failing due to the last updates to archery in order to use a single dependency.

### What changes are included in this PR?

Add required base and head branches to be used when looking for a PR.

Use create_issue_comment on PRs instead of create_comment which tries to create a review comment which requires more arguments.

### Are these changes tested?

Yes, I've tested them locally in isolation in order to add comments on the verification PR.

### Are there any user-facing changes?

No

* GitHub Issue: #50336

Authored-by: Raúl Cumplido <raulcumplido@gmail.com>
Signed-off-by: Sutou Kouhei <kou@clear-code.com>
Copilot AI review requested due to automatic review settings July 3, 2026 07:46

Copilot AI left a comment

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

Copilot reviewed 10 out of 10 changed files in this pull request and generated 4 comments.

Comments suppressed due to low confidence (1)

ci/scripts/r_install_system_dependencies.sh:51

  • libpng is only added for the apt-get path, but this script is also used in Alpine (apk) and other distro images. If the png R package requires libpng headers, those builds will still fail on non-apt platforms.
  apk)
    $PACKAGE_MANAGER add curl-dev openssl-dev libuv-dev
    ;;
  *)
    $PACKAGE_MANAGER install -y libcurl-devel openssl-devel libuv-devel

Comment on lines +305 to +306
@click.option('--head-branch', default=None,
help='Set head branch for the PR.')
Comment on lines +133 to 138
for (int64_t i = output_range.size(); i > 0; --i) {
output_range[i - 1] = heap.front(); // heap-top has the next element
std::pop_heap(heap.begin(), heap.end(), cmp);
// Decrease heap-size by one
heap = heap.first(heap.size() - 1);
}
Comment on lines +424 to 428
for (int64_t i = output.non_null_like_range.size(); i > 0; --i) {
output.non_null_like_range[i - 1] =
heap.top().index + heap.top().offset; // heap-top has the next element
heap.pop();
}
--no-fetch \
--arrow-remote "https://github.com/${ARROW_REPOSITORY}" \
--base-branch ${maint_branch} \
--head-branch ${rc_branch} \
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

awaiting committer review Awaiting committer review CI: Extra: C++ Run extra C++ CI CI: Extra: Package: Linux Run extra Linux Packages CI CI: Extra: R Run extra R CI Component: C++

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ants